Jenkins 2.550 and earlier, LTS 2.541.1 and earlier accepts Run Parameter values that refer to builds the user submitting the build does not have access to, allowing attackers with Item/Build and Item/Configure permission to obtain information about the existence of jobs, the existence of builds, and if a specified build exists, its display name.
CVE-2026-27100
This medium-severity CVE scores 4.3 under CISA-ADP (Vulnrichment) CVSS v3.1 (NVD's own analysis pending).
